How Livestreaming Tipping Payouts Compare
Creator Economy

How Livestreaming Tipping Payouts Compare

By Kalley Huang · Nov 9, 2023 3:58pm PST
In the third quarter, TikTok users sent more than $250 million worth of digital gifts to U.S.-based livestreamers on the video app, my colleague Erin reported last week. Those virtual tips are turning into significant revenue for creators. TikTok turns over half of those proceeds—calculated after paying Apple and Google app store fees and... Creator Economy

Two Startups Test Crowdfunding as Venture Dollars Dry Up

By Kalley Huang · Nov 7, 2023 3:12pm PST
As funding for creator economy startups has dried up, some companies are turning to unconventional means to raise money. In March, the newsletter platform Substack raised $7.8 million in what it called a “community round,” inviting its writers to invest in the company. Creator Economy

Funding for U.S. Creator Economy Startups Is (Slowly) Recovering

By Kaya Yurieff · Oct 10, 2023 3:12pm PDT
Funding for U.S. creator economy startups is showing slow signs of recovery after hitting a record low during the first quarter of the year, although it’s nowhere near the funding bonanza of 2021. Deals for services startups such as payments company Karat and link-in-bio and commerce startup Komi helped drive investments.U.S. funding...
